Paul was third fastest on his first acquaintance with the car in practice - this from Speedvision site:

"Paul Edwards, of Santa Maria, Calif., completed the top three for the combined sessions.

Edwards, driving the No. 3 Champion Audi S4 Competition this weekend, impressed with the third fastest time in the morning session, but was unable to improve on his fast time in the afternoon session. This event marks the first time Edwards has raced in North America in the past six years, after racing open-wheel cars in Europe.

“It’s been a great experience for my first race in the U.S,” said Edwards. “The team is first-class. The crew and drivers have really helped me get comfortable. I really have to thank Audi North America for this opportunity.”

He ended up qualifying 6th, some minor problems with his diff were costing him coming out of the corners and he had to throw it across the dirt to get out of the last corner. However hes very happy with the team, says they are a great bunch of guys - and he's loving working with Michael Galati and Derek Bell, who he describes as a great comdey double act with enough racing stories to fill a season. Best news of all is that he is stoked to be back behind the wheel and racing hard again!
